Why it moved

ICICI Bank's U.S.-listed shares (IBN) edged higher after the bank reported strong Q1 fiscal 2027 earnings, with profit after tax rising nearly 16% year over year, robust loan growth of nearly 20%, healthy deposit expansion, and improved fee income, signaling broad-based financial strength.
